Cookies

Cookies are information files that your web browser places on the hard drive of your computer when you visit a website. Cookies were designed to help a web site recognize a user’s browser prior visits to a site. Cookies cannot damage user files, pass on computer viruses, capture e-mail addresses or read information from a user’s hard drive.
